SEATTLE — The comeback talk is back. And this time, it might actually be real. Conor McGregor is once again being linked to a long-awaited return to the octagon and according to Dana White, there’s legitimate momentum behind it.
With the UFC targeting July 11 at T-Mobile Arena in Las Vegas for International Fight Week, speculation is growing that McGregor could headline the event. White confirmed the possibility but stopped short of anything concrete. “It’s possible,” White said following UFC Fight Night 271. “But nothing’s done… nothing’s even remotely close to being done.”
The Biggest Hurdle: Business
The biggest obstacle isn’t timing. It’s money. With the UFC transitioning away from its traditional pay-per-view model under a new deal with Paramount, McGregor’s contract situation becomes more complicated.
As the biggest draw in UFC history:
- McGregor commands premium compensation
- The new structure changes revenue streams
- Negotiations are expected to be intense
Until a deal is signed, nothing is guaranteed.
A Familiar Story — With a Different Tone
McGregor (22-6 MMA, 10-4 UFC) hasn’t fought since 2021, when he suffered a broken leg in his trilogy bout with Dustin Poirier.
Since then:
- Multiple comeback teases
- Several rumored fights
- One near-return (UFC 303 vs. Michael Chandler)
That fight fell apart in 2024 when McGregor withdrew weeks before the event. Despite the history of false starts, White’s tone suggests cautious optimism. “I am optimistic,” White said. “I was pretty optimistic at the end of last year… I’m still confident.”
That’s a shift from past situations, where talks have often stalled earlier in the process.
